LOC100289009 GI:239744315 PREDICTED: hypothetical protein XP_002343116 1 mamcskksen sivlicpaft aecliwniqr lfgtqnilsq rrawlsrspr 50 51 fwprnfiilv piiilpdfgd iikdvsflhp fdpgfqllss dkaipiivds 100 101 innlpaplla lvrgelvegl gvllaqeglv vvlealvvlr gplaqlrvgp 150 151 hhalfahrgl gpqnprrqhq rqqqpqg